98 S-10 blazer Transmission or rear end problem?

Nov 26, 2005 2 Replies

I have a 98 S-10 blazer, 4x4 with a 4 speed automatic. Recently while driving it in 2 wheel drive it made a loud grinding noise and started vibrating really bad. It would not even move in 2 wheel drive. I put it in



4 wheel high to get it off the road, it was drivable but still making the noise, tried neutral to coast same problem. It would drive in reverse though without any problem. I removed the drive shaft ran it through the gears and it was quiet. Drove it on the front driveshaft in and out of the garage with no noise. At first I was leaning towards the transmission but now am thinking it might be something in the rear end. Any ideas or help would be appreciated.

Pull inspection cover off diff. Check spider and side carrier gears. Mostly likley stripped. If not ring and pinon gears... Only way to tell pull cover.
